# Break-Glass Access: Quillbus Broker Upgrade

Break-glass applies only if the rolling upgrade of Quillbus 7 stalls mid-quorum. Confirm two reviewers approve the emergency change record, then disable the admission webhook before touching broker state. All actions are audit-logged to the Fenwick vault. To open the sealed operator session, enter the recovery passphrase printed below.

strongbox words: oliael-gilax-lamael

Internal Memo: Reseller Programme Status

For the incoming director: the Ashgrove reseller programme now covers 22 partners across three regions. Margins hold at 28%, though two partners are underperforming against quota. A tiered certification scheme launches next quarter to lift standards. Background on how this fits our wider plans is set out in the note below.

board note of tawip-fajop: Lamwynix Holdings is in early talks to buy Tammirax Works for about $473.8 million. The Istax launch date is November 23, and nothing goes to the press before then. Legal wants the Aldielek Partners term sheet countersigned before May 19.

Our commercial liability cover with Ardenhall Mutual has been renewed for twelve months. Premiums rose roughly eight percent, reflecting last year's warehouse claim at the Dunmere site. Coverage limits are unchanged; the deductible on fleet incidents increased slightly. Sales leads should note that client-facing proof-of-insurance certificates will be reissued next week — use only the new versions. Renewal costs have been factored into regional targets. Context on forward planning appears in the confidential note below.

internal memo for bawep-haweg: Zorvanox Systems is in early talks to buy Weniusek Systems for about $23.3 million. The Ralax launch date is October 4, and nothing goes to the press before then.

Handover note — EXIF scrubbing pipeline (for weekly eng sync)

From Dovra to Kellin: the Petalgate upload service now strips EXIF on ingest, before any thumbnail generation, so GPS and serial data never reach the cache tier. Known gap: HEIC files route through the legacy path and are only scrubbed at publish time — fix is in review. Please keep the scrub-verification job running nightly; its failure alerts are not yet paging. The verification job's sealed credentials unlock with the passphrase noted below.

strongbox words: druiel-frador-brieth-druys-fenys-zorwyn-zorael